Всем привет. на своем сайте дл скрытия определенный областей элементов использую CVG и Clip-path.
То-есть:
<svg height="0" width="0" class="svg-clip">
<defs>
<clipPath id="clip-one" clipPathUnits="objectBoundingBox">
<polygon fill="none" points="0,0 1,0 0,1"/>
</clipPath>
</defs>
</svg>
И присоединяю к определенному элементу путем:
.content:before{
content: "";
position: absolute;
background: #fac;
width: 100%;
height: 140px;
-webkit-clip-path: url(#clip-one);
clip-path: url(#clip-one);
}
Однако я не понимаю каким именно свойством CSS и тегом HTML обьединять SVG. То-есть создать SVG графику и присоеденить ее к элементу с псевдокассом :before